Abstract

A computer system and method capable of handwriting recognition and user identification are presented. The computer system includes a CPU, a dual-function display assembly and a stylus. The dual-function display assembly senses the relative position of the stylus with respect to the dual-function display. When an appropriate prompt is displayed, a user responds by application of the stylus to the dual-function display to enter user identity, handwriting, handwriting style, handwriting preferences, and other input to the computer system. Using user-specific handwriting preferences and data, improved handwriting recognition for the user is enabled.
